Jamie Brenner writes beach reads with a twist. She grew up in suburban Philadelphia on a steady diet of Jackie Collins and Judith Krantz novels. After college, she moved to New York City to live like the heroines of her favorite books. Her novels include the national bestseller THE FOREVER SUMMER and GILT. Jamie divides her time between Philadelphia's Main Line, Provincetown, and New York City.

Jamie Brenner The idea for THE WEDDING SISTERS came after my second marriage at age 40. Marrying in your forties is very different than marrying in your 20s. You realize that a wedding isn’t all about you, but is really about family. At my second wedding, I thought more about my daughters’ happiness than my own. And I missed my grandparents, who were not around to see it. I realize how that at my first wedding, they understood worlds more than I did about what I was entering into with a wedding ceremony. The things I came to understand between my first and second weddings are what I explore with THE WEDDING SISTERS. (less)
